Malic enzyme 3, NADP(+)-dependent, mitochondrial (ME3)

Overview

Malic enzyme 3 (ME3) is a mitochondrial NADP(+)-dependent enzyme that catalyzes the oxidative decarboxylation of malate to pyruvate, generating NADPH in the process. ME3 plays key roles in energy metabolism, redox homeostasis, and supporting biosynthetic reactions by supplying reducing equivalents. Structurally, ME3 assembles into a tetramer and differs from its isoforms by being non-allosteric and having unique domain arrangements—a feature considered important for future drug development. Although not yet a target of approved drugs, ME3 has attracted attention as a therapeutic target in pancreatic cancer due to its role in cellular metabolic reprogramming; its structural characterization provides a basis for the rational design of selective inhibitors
